Clarity enters the next integration phase with brand overhaul

As part of Clarity’s long-term business strategy, the leading TMC has undergone a major brand overhaul which was unveiled on 17 June 2024.

Clarity, which acquired award-winning UK TMC Agiito in October 2023, is on a continued journey to integrate the two businesses and brands into one that represents the combined cultures and values of both the businesses.

“Since October 2023, we’ve been working on bringing the best of both Clarity and Agiito together. In doing so, we’ve learned so much from one another along with identifying many similarities. At the heart we learned that our people, culture, products, and services are closely aligned but have evolved to represent far more than a traditional Travel Management Company.

We are a business that enables valuable human connections, so made the decision to combine our Agiito brand into Clarity with an overhaul of the look, personality and tone of the Clarity brand at the same time.

This rebrand represents a major milestone in our overall roadmap as we continue our journey to integrate the two businesses,” said Pat McDonagh, Chief Executive Officer.

Created largely in-house by their marketing team and spearheaded by their Creative Director Toni Nickson, the new brand comprises refreshed brand identity, website, tone of voice, and overall enhanced aesthetics.

Neal Poole, Director of Marketing for Clarity, said: “After a detailed process of discovery and ideation, including workshops with our people and customers, we’ve refreshed the Clarity and Brighter brands. The result is two distinct brands working harmoniously together, aligning our individual legacies, who we are and what we stand for as a united business.”

Customers, partners and other industry professionals will get their first look at The Business Travel Show taking place at the ExCeL, London from 19 – 20 June.

What you need before applying

Make sure you have the following ready to upload:

  • Legal/business registration proof
    Document showing the legal form and ownership of your business (e.g. certificate of incorporation or equivalent).
  • Business registration & tax ID
    Your official business registration number and/or tax registration number.
  • Business bank account proof
    A bank letter or statement in the business name.
  • One recommendation letter
    From an IATA airline, a GDS (e.g. Amadeus, Sabre), or a major travel industry supplier.
  • Travel-services licence (if applicable)
    Only needed if your country requires a licence to sell travel services.
  • Signed TIDS Terms & Conditions
    These are included in the application and must be accepted before submitting.
